Guest J_Cubed Posted July 7, 2004 Report Share Posted July 7, 2004 I tried getting updates from the Control Center, but the first server I tried resulted in the files not being found. Now whenever I try the update option in the Control Center, it tries to use that same server! I don't get offered the list of servers anymore. How can I get that list back? devries Posted July 7, 2004 Report Share Posted July 7, 2004 In the MCC (mandrake control center) go to software, media management (I don't know if it is called media management for sure, just translating the name from Dutch) and remove the 'update' entry from the list. The go back to 'software' and choose 'update' again. You will get the list with update servers. Or alternatively, from the CLI. Open a console, switch to root and type 'urpmi.removemedia update'. Then add update gain with help from this site http://urpmi.org/easyurpmi/index.php. After you have added update run urpmi --auto-select Good luck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
